Golf Lesson Costs in Virginia Beach
LessonUncertified InstructorHead Profesional Instructor
1 Hour Lesson$47.97$115.12
30 Minute Lesson$33.58$71.95
Group Lessons$287.79$767.44

How much should I spend on golf lessons?

If you want to prepare for a competitive round or focus on improving your game, it's best to choose private lessons. According to Cost Helper: 30- to 45-minute private lesson average $50 to $60. Hour-long sessions range anywhere from $75 to $90.

How often should you take golf lessons?

We typically recommend a minimum of two weeks in between lessons and at least 2-4 practice sessions/rounds of golf in between lessons. If the golfer is able to practice and play more often, then the frequency of lessons can be increased and positive results will still be seen.

Do you tip a golf pro after a lesson?

Teaching pro Don't worry too much about tipping, unless you came back next week after shooting your career low round. Two teaching pros we talked to at prestigious clubs in Phoenix and Chicago say the tip isn't expected. The prevailing view is, “You don't tip a doctor or a lawyer.

What should I expect from my first golf lesson?

You can expect your first lesson to be a mini-interview. Answer questions truthfully. Don't tell your instructor what's wrong with your swing. Instead, talk about what's been going wrong.

What are the lessons at GOLFTEC?

A variety of golf lessons and Game Plans are available at GOLFTEC Virginia Beach, including In-Bay, On-Course, Short Game and Putting lessons. With a Game Plan, you receive sequential lessons that build on each milestone to build a better swing that can be comfortably repeated on the golf course.

Does Golftec Virginia Beach have video?

Every training bay at GOLFTEC Virginia Beach includes interactive video, letting you see immediate replay of each swing from two directions simultaneously. This resource makes your practice sessions more productive and your improvement faster!

What is golf lessons pack?

GOLFTEC’s Lessons Packs provide flexibility and value with one-on-one lessons taught by a Certified Personal Coach. Each pack contains a series of lessons. Video practice and club fitting are not included.

How long is a swing evaluation?

Your Swing Evaluation is a 60-minute introductory lesson. Your Coach measures your swing, records it on video and provides a clear explanation of what needs to improve. Armed with this information, your Coach recommends a lesson plan to meet your goals.
